Autor Thema: Druck - API  (Gelesen 1282 mal)

Offline TMC

  • Freund des Hauses!
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 3.660
  • Geschlecht: Männlich
  • meden agan
Druck - API
« am: 13.10.03 - 23:01:35 »
Hi,

ich komme leider wohl nicht drum herum, mich mit der Druckfunktion zu vertiefen (API).

Z.B. wünscht der Kunde ein Flag in der Maske, dass - wenn gesetzt - das Doc im Querformat gedruckt wird.

Hat da wer eine Referenz oder Beispieldatenbank, wo mit der Windows-Druckfunktion rumexperimentiert wird?

TMC
Matthias

A good programmer is someone who looks both ways before crossing a one-way street.


Offline Semeaphoros

  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 8.152
  • Geschlecht: Männlich
  • ho semeaphoros - agr.: der Notesträger
    • LIGONET GmbH
Re:Druck - API
« Antwort #1 am: 13.10.03 - 23:06:36 »
Umm, wenn Du nicht alle paar Minuten mit einem RBOD konfrontiert sein willst, dann vergiss es, ist eine ganz leidige Geschichte. Schau eher ob da irgendwas wie NotesToPaper eingesetzt werden könnte oder verwende ganz einfach Word als "ReporgGenerator". Da haben sich schon Leute die Zähne ausgebissen, die richtig tief in der Materie drin waren. Problem ist, dass Drucken über die WinAPI alles andere als einfach ist (und dann noch in jeder Version anders reagiert) und darüber hinaus Notes nicht immer wie erwartet auf Aenderungen in der Windows-Umgebung reagiert (so werden während des Laufens von Lotus-Script Routinen keine Windows-Mesages mehr verarbeitet, Notes bemerkt also in dieser Zeit das Umstellen irgendwelcher Druckereigentschaften nicht).
Jens-B. Augustiny

Beratung und Unterstützung für Notes und Domino Infrastruktur und Anwendungen

Homepage: http://www.ligonet.ch

IBM Certified Advanced Application Developer - Lotus Notes and Domino 7 und 6
IBM Certified Advanced System Administrator - Lotus Notes and Domino 7 und 6

Offline TMC

  • Freund des Hauses!
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 3.660
  • Geschlecht: Männlich
  • meden agan
Re:Druck - API
« Antwort #2 am: 13.10.03 - 23:12:24 »
OK, danke für die Info.
das reicht mir um einzuschätzen, dass ich das nicht auf die schnelle hinbekomme, und da ich eh noch andere Baustellen offen habe werde ich es zurückstellen.
Evtl. auch ein 3rd-Party-Tool, aber später mal.
Ich versuche eh immer, den Leuten klar zu machen, dass Notes für Bildschirm-Arbeit und nicht für Hardcopy-Geschichten optimiert ist. Mein anderes Druck-Problem (Hide when print, vielleicht erinnerst Du Dich) hab ich auch noch zurückgestellt....

TMC
Matthias

A good programmer is someone who looks both ways before crossing a one-way street.


Offline Semeaphoros

  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 8.152
  • Geschlecht: Männlich
  • ho semeaphoros - agr.: der Notesträger
    • LIGONET GmbH
Re:Druck - API
« Antwort #3 am: 13.10.03 - 23:45:19 »
Ja, daran erinnere ich mich. Bis jetzt hatte ich ziemlich Glück, hatte noch selten allzu "abstruse" Druckfunktions-Anfragen :-)
Jens-B. Augustiny

Beratung und Unterstützung für Notes und Domino Infrastruktur und Anwendungen

Homepage: http://www.ligonet.ch

IBM Certified Advanced Application Developer - Lotus Notes and Domino 7 und 6
IBM Certified Advanced System Administrator - Lotus Notes and Domino 7 und 6

Offline eknori

  • @Notes Preisträger
  • Moderator
  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 11.730
  • Geschlecht: Männlich
Re:Druck - API
« Antwort #4 am: 14.10.03 - 06:35:39 »
Egal wie tief man die Messlatte für den menschlichen Verstand auch ansetzt: jeden Tag kommt jemand und marschiert erhobenen Hauptes drunter her!

Offline Semeaphoros

  • Gold Platin u.s.w. member:)
  • *****
  • Beiträge: 8.152
  • Geschlecht: Männlich
  • ho semeaphoros - agr.: der Notesträger
    • LIGONET GmbH
Re:Druck - API
« Antwort #5 am: 14.10.03 - 07:11:06 »
Bestätigt leider in etwa, was ich gesagt habe :-((
Jens-B. Augustiny

Beratung und Unterstützung für Notes und Domino Infrastruktur und Anwendungen

Homepage: http://www.ligonet.ch

IBM Certified Advanced Application Developer - Lotus Notes and Domino 7 und 6
IBM Certified Advanced System Administrator - Lotus Notes and Domino 7 und 6

 

Impressum Atnotes.de  -  Powered by Syslords Solutions  -  Datenschutz